Hey tom can you do some measurements on 14500, im curious as to what the low low will be.

Tom has already provided that information:

14500:

“Very low” mode: 14 lumens

“Low” mode: 56 lumens

“High” mode: 544 lumens

I’m old and fussy. This week I’ll have my Ti S15 which should better suit me. But the SCxx lights are fine lights if you are not susceptible to the low frequency PWM, which I happen to be. Everything else about them is solid. Some minor fit and finish issues with mine like the mis-aligned button, but overall I think they are a good value. The output on high is superb, but you have to go through low to get to high. It remembers the ramp setting so I can mitigate the effects of the PWM by keeping low ramped up to where the light is basically high and turbo.
